    Abstract: The present disclosure is related to a level and/or density sensor for vessels suitable for storing liquids, in particular barrels or vats, more in particular barrels or vats for storing or producing wine. The hydrostatic pressure differential sensor for measuring volume and/or density disclosed herein comprises a main body; a tube for diving into the liquid; a hydrostatic pressure differential sensor; an air injector for injecting air into said tube; wherein the tube is coupled to the main body; wherein the hydrostatic pressure differential sensor has two inlets, a first inlet airtight connected to the upper top of said tube, configured so that the tube maintains air present in the interior thereof when dived into the liquid, and a second inlet for communicating with the interior of the vessel.

    Abstract: A method and system for monitoring wine in a barrel having a bung hole is provided. The system comprises a sensor enclosure, a sensor conduit, and an original bung. The sensor conduit is operably coupled to the sensor enclosure. The original bung comprises a passage hole for inserting the sensor conduit through the original bung. The original bung also comprises a space for inserting at least a portion of the sensor enclosure. This space does not extend through the original bung. The outer diameter of the original bung is determined by the diameter of the bung hole of the barrel.

    Abstract: Aspects of a monitoring method and system for winemaking are provided. The system comprises at least two sensors, a controller, a wireless transmitter and a wireless receiver. One sensor measures a wine parameter, while the other sensor measures an ambient condition. The controller is able to generate an alarm based on the wine parameter and the ambient condition. The wireless transmitter is able to communicate the wine parameter and the ambient condition to a remote database. The wireless receiver is able to receive a modification to the firmware.
